Chelsea beat Lille in the Champions League in midweek and next up they take on AFC Bournemouth in the Premier League.

The Blues might have made a superb start to the 2019-20 campaign but during the last couple of weeks, they have seen a dip of form and right now they have only a five-point lead to protect for their European spot.

Chelsea have lost two out of their three Premier League matches and right now there are fears that Bournemouth might also walk out of Stamford Bridge with something.

And speaking to the media, Frank Lampard has revealed what his players must do in order to ensure that they keep pace with their competitors – both in Europe as well as in England.

Lampard said: “We need to take more of our chances. That’s a fact. Because you leave teams slightly in the game.

“They [Lille] probably had two shots at the back-end of the game and one goes in.

“So that was a frustrating thing in a very good performance. I can never doubt that the lads have given everything, but the reality is we need to be better in their box.

“We need to take more of our chances – whether it’s the Premier League or the Champions League.”

Chelsea should pick up an easy win vs the Cherries despite all the fears since Bournemouth have lost each one of their last five league games.

But in case of a catastrophe, it could be serious troubles for Frank Lampard since if Man United and Wolves win their respective league games then they will be within touching distance of them by the end of the weekend.
